URL Schemes:开启移动应用的秘密通道
探索URL Schemes:开启移动应用的秘密通道
在移动互联网时代,URL Schemes 成为了连接不同应用和系统的桥梁。今天,我们将深入探讨URL Schemes查询,了解其工作原理、应用场景以及如何利用它来提升用户体验。
什么是URL Schemes?
URL Schemes,即统一资源定位符方案,是一种特殊的URL格式,用于在移动设备上启动特定的应用程序或执行特定的操作。它们类似于网页的URL,但指向的是应用内部的功能或页面。例如,微信的URL Scheme是weixin://
,通过这个Scheme可以直接打开微信应用。
URL Schemes的应用场景
-
应用间跳转:通过URL Schemes,用户可以从一个应用直接跳转到另一个应用。例如,从浏览器中点击一个链接,直接打开淘宝App进行购物。
-
深度链接:URL Schemes可以链接到应用内的特定页面或功能,提供更精准的用户导航。例如,
weixin://dl/chat?username=example
可以直接打开微信并进入指定用户的聊天界面。 -
自动化操作:一些自动化工具(如Shortcuts)可以利用URL Schemes来执行复杂的操作序列,提高工作效率。
如何查询URL Schemes?
查询URL Schemes的方法有多种:
-
官方文档:许多应用开发者会在官方文档中提供URL Schemes的详细信息。例如,苹果的iOS开发者文档中就有关于URL Schemes的说明。
-
第三方网站:一些网站专门收集和整理了各种应用的URL Schemes,如
urlschemes.net
。 -
应用内探索:有时可以通过应用内的设置或帮助页面找到相关的URL Schemes。
常见应用的URL Schemes
以下是一些常见应用的URL Schemes示例:
-
微信:
weixin://
- 示例:
weixin://dl/chat?username=example
直接进入指定用户的聊天界面。
- 示例:
-
支付宝:
alipay://
- 示例:
alipay://platformapi/startapp?appId=20000067
打开支付宝的红包页面。
- 示例:
-
淘宝:
taobao://
- 示例:
taobao://m.taobao.com/tbhome/entry?spm=a21bo.2017.201856-taobao-item.1
直接进入淘宝首页。
- 示例:
-
微博:
sinaweibo://
- 示例:
sinaweibo://userinfo?uid=1234567890
查看指定用户的信息。
- 示例:
安全性与隐私
使用URL Schemes时需要注意安全性和隐私问题:
- 权限控制:应用应合理控制URL Schemes的权限,防止恶意调用。
- 数据保护:确保通过URL Schemes传递的数据是安全的,避免泄露用户隐私。
总结
URL Schemes查询不仅为开发者提供了强大的工具,也为用户带来了便捷的体验。通过了解和利用URL Schemes,我们可以更高效地使用移动设备,实现应用间的无缝连接。希望本文能帮助大家更好地理解和应用URL Schemes,开启移动应用的秘密通道。
请注意,在使用URL Schemes时,务必遵守相关应用的使用条款和中国的法律法规,确保数据安全和用户隐私不受侵犯。